It employs artificial neural networks - specifically a 2-dimensional Kohonen layer, known as self-organizing maps - to fit data vectors of three, four or five dimensions through a set of given training data.<br /> Crow is an extension of NeuronDotNet.dll developed by the NeuronDotNetTeam<br /> <br /> Get Crow here: <a href="http://www.felbrich.com/projects/Crow/Crow.html">http://www.felbrich.com/projects/Crow/Crow.html</a>
